Why visibility in the dark is a safety matter

Cycling in the Netherlands means cycling in the dark, for a large part of the year. From late October well into February you ride your commute both ways in twilight or darkness. Add rain, fog and wet road surfaces, and the contrast between you and your surroundings all but disappears.

The problem is not that drivers are not paying attention. The problem is that a cyclist in dark clothing only becomes visible at a distance that is too short to react safely. A car doing 50 km/h covers almost 30 metres in two seconds. If a driver only notices you at 20 or 30 metres, the decision to brake has already been taken too late.

Visibility is not a matter of comfort or style, then — it is the margin between being seen in time and not. And you do not widen that margin with more light of your own, but with reflectivity that bounces back the light others already have.

The difference between active and passive visibility

There are two ways to stand out in the dark, and you need both.

Active visibility is light you produce yourself: your front and rear lights. Legally required, indispensable, but limited. A lamp is a single point of light. From the side — at junctions, driveways and roundabouts, exactly where things go wrong — a lamp says little about where your bike begins and ends.

Passive visibility is reflectivity: material that bounces light back towards its source. It uses no battery, never switches off and works from every angle that light falls on. Reflectivity fills exactly the gap your lights leave: your side profile and your shape.

The safest cyclist combines both. Light to show that you are there, reflectivity to show what you are: a person on a bike.

How reflectivity works: lighting up 360° from around 150 metres

Reflective material works differently from an ordinary white jacket. Fluorescent yellow stands out well in daylight, but in the dark — with no daylight to react to — it turns as grey as everything around it. Reflectivity does the opposite: the darker the surroundings, the stronger the effect.

Quality reflectivity bounces light back towards its source. The headlights of an approaching car hit your reflective material, and that light travels back to the driver's eyes. That makes you appear to light up — not faintly, but brightly, from as far as around 150 metres. That is a generous, comfortable distance in which to be noticed in time and slow down calmly.

360° visibility: why all-round matters

Accidents rarely happen head-on or straight from behind. They happen at junctions, while turning and on roundabouts — moments when a car approaches you from the side. That is precisely where lights on their own fall short.

That is why 360° reflectivity counts: visibility from every side, not just front and back. Think of reflectivity on your sides, on moving parts such as your ankles, and on your luggage. Moving reflectivity — your pedalling legs, your turning wheels — draws extra attention, because the human eye picks up movement faster than a stationary point. A driver then recognises it straight away: this is a cyclist, not a bollard.

Where do you put reflectivity for the best effect?

  • Low and moving: your ankles and feet move at the eye level of headlights and stand out more. Reflectivity here is one of the most effective places.
  • On your back and bag: your largest, most constant surface facing the traffic behind you. A reflective cover over your bike bag turns your luggage into a visibility surface.
  • All around your bike: frame, spokes and pedals all add to your side profile.
  • At eye level: reflectivity high on your body and on your helmet sits right in a driver's field of view.

Frequently asked questions

Is reflective material better than a bike light?

It is not a question of better, but of complementary. A bike light is legally required and shows that you are there. Reflectivity shows what you are — a cyclist with a recognisable shape — and works from every angle, including from the side where your lights do nothing. For maximum safety you combine light and reflectivity.

Does reflectivity work in rain or fog too?

Yes. Reflectivity bounces back the light of headlights, whatever the weather. In rain and fog visibility drops and a cyclist in dark clothing disappears from view even faster — which is exactly when reflectivity makes the difference. Do make sure your reflective material stays clean and uncovered; a thick layer of road spray reduces the effect.

From what distance am I visible with reflectivity?

Quality reflectivity makes you light up from around 150 metres as soon as light falls on it. That gives an approaching driver plenty of time to notice you and slow down calmly — a margin you do not have in dark clothing.
